2013年4月26日
摘要: public static byte[] RetrieveBytesFromStream(Stream stream) { List<byte> lst = new List<byte>(); byte[] data = new byte[1024]; int totalCount = 0; while (true) { int bytesRead = stream.Read(data, 0, data.Length); ... 阅读全文
posted @ 2013-04-26 22:50 larryle 阅读(209) 评论(0) 推荐(0) 编辑
摘要: 如下解决了五个问题1. 清空数据2. 有外键也可以, 因为是逆向删除, 从最后一张表删除. 且使用的是delete, 因为truncate不能对有外键的表3. 种子问题, 如果表存在种子重设为0, 如不存在就不操作4. 加了事务, 中间报错, 有后悔机会5. 截断日志功能, 因为使用delete, 删除后日志文件会增大, 可以不使用if( object_id('pr_DataClear') is not null ) drop procedure pr_DataClear go create procedure pr_DataClear as begin transaction 阅读全文
posted @ 2013-04-26 18:11 larryle 阅读(575) 评论(0) 推荐(0) 编辑